France begins 2-year test for county-of-origin labeling
France begins 2-year test for county-of-origin labeling
# Country-of-origin labeling
# European Dairy Association (EDA)
Country-of-origin labeling (COOL) efforts in France will focus on 100 percent French meat or milk. Further, products that contain 8 percent or more meat or 50 percent or more milk must have the origins of those ingredients disclosed on their labels.
